Did you catch the sunrise? Here’s a view from SkyRanger 7 of the brilliant hues from this morning. Take a nice look because the rest of the week will have cloud coverage and rain potential, so we may not get sunrises like this for the rest of the year.
– as of now, conditions are forecasted to remain dry yet cloudy as the first in several series of storms looms.– North County will be the first part of the region to have the rain trickle in as the storm creeps in from Northern California.– that wet weather will then have settled into the South Bay for some widespread coverage across the county.– if you like to sleep to the sound of falling rain, then you’ll have a good night’s rest as the storm continues to pour showers over the region.
Today is the day! The atmospheric river currently over northern & central CA will weaken and move south, bringing widespread rain, high elevation snow, and gusty west winds in the mountains and deserts this afternoon-Wed morning. It will also be significantly cooler.
